Frothing Milk: Techniques and Tips

Frothing milk can elevate your homemade lattes to café-style perfection, and mastering a few techniques can make all the difference. Start by paying attention to milk temperature; ideally, it should be between 150°F and 155°F for peak frothing. Here are some frothing techniques to enhance your experience:

  • Choose the right milk: Whole milk creates creamier froth, while almond or oat milk can yield different textures.
  • Use a thermometer: This guarantees you're hitting that sweet spot without scalding the milk.
  • Angle your frother: Tilt the frothing wand to create a whirlpool effect, incorporating air into the milk.
  • Practice patience: Frothing takes time. Don't rush; let the bubbles develop for a silky finish.
  • Regularly check for steam wand clogs to ensure optimal frothing performance.

Deep Cleaning Techniques

A thorough deep cleaning of your milk frother is vital for maintaining its performance and extending its lifespan. Start by unplugging your frother and disassembling it. Soak the detachable parts in warm, soapy water for about 15 minutes to loosen any stubborn milk residue. For the heating element, use a damp cloth to wipe it down carefully. Rinse all parts thoroughly and let them air dry completely. If you notice any lingering odors, mix equal parts vinegar and water to remove them. Don't forget to check the whisk or frothing wand; a gentle scrub with a soft brush can work wonders. These maintenance tips will guarantee your frother stays in top shape, giving you café-quality lattes for years to come.

Troubleshooting Common Frothing Issues

Even the most skilled barista can encounter challenges when frothing milk at home. Don't get discouraged! Let's tackle some common frothing temperature issues and explore milk selection tips to elevate your latte-making game.

Even expert baristas face challenges frothing milk at home; stay positive and master the art of latte-making!

  • Frothing temperature: Aim for 150-155°F; too hot can scald the milk, while too cool won't create foam.
  • Milk type: Whole milk froths beautifully, but alternatives like oat or almond can work if you know their quirks.
  • Container size: Use a pitcher that allows for expansion; a too-small container limits froth.
  • Technique: Angle your frother appropriately; a poor angle can lead to less air incorporation. Regular cleaning of the steam wand is essential to maintain optimal frothing performance.
